Innovative safety features are a hallmark of modern fork lifts, addressing the risks associated with material handling. Technologies such as stability control systems, automatic weight detection, and real-time alerts for load imbalances ensure safe operation. fork lifts are also equipped with LED lighting, mirrors, and alarms to improve visibility and awareness in busy workspaces. These advancements not only protect operators but also prevent damage to goods and infrastructure, promoting a culture of safety in the workplace.

Applications of fork lifts extend beyond indoor storage facilities. At construction sites, it is used to move heavy materials such as steel beams, bricks, and equipment across uneven terrain. Rough-terrain models are especially valuable for outdoor projects, providing stability on rugged ground. The fork lifts enables faster material handling compared to manual labor, improving project timelines and reducing worker fatigue. It helps make the whole building process smoother, from the foundation to the finished structure.

To maintain fork lifts efficiently, operators should follow both manufacturer guidelines and practical field checks. Brake performance and steering alignment must be tested regularly to prevent accidents. Keeping the cooling system clean avoids overheating in demanding environments. Chains and pulleys need proper lubrication to reduce friction. Battery maintenance involves checking electrolyte levels and using proper charging procedures. Clear safety markings and intact seat belts are part of care as well. A proactive routine keeps fork lifts in top condition.
Choosing between electric and gas-powered fork lifts depends on operational needs and environmental considerations. Electric fork lifts are ideal for indoor use, offering quieter operation and zero emissions. They are energy-efficient and cost-effective in the long term, despite the higher initial investment. Gas-powered fork lifts, using either LPG or CNG, provide greater power and are better suited for outdoor use or environments requiring high-speed operation. Understanding the pros and cons of each type helps businesses make informed decisions based on workload, budget, and sustainability goals.
